Nottingham chef Louisa Ellis, a past winner of MasterChef: The Professionals, has launched a ‘food and event-focused’ project in a former Methodist church in the city. Destination 105, in Lady Bay’s Trent Boulevard, does not operate as a conventional restaurant. Puro restaurant in Clevedon, Somerset, is relaunching as an ambitious destination restaurant with MasterChef the Professionals runner-up Tommy Thorn on board as co-owner. Rising star chef Anton Piotrowski has left Devon gastropub the Treby Arms and re-launched his career in a small Plymouth restaurant. He blamed the sudden move on the breakdown of his marriage.
